Off the line, the Bmw X7 xDrive40d hits 100 km/h in 6.12 s versus 8.31 s for the Terramar. Despite lacking instant torque, 340 hp of power compensates. At this point, the Bmw X7 xDrive40d leads by 2.19 s and sits roughly 28 m ahead.
At 200 metres, the Bmw X7 xDrive40d is doing 126 km/h against 116 km/h for the Terramar. The gap is 1.42 s. The challenger starts to claw back ground.
At 400 metres standing start, the Bmw X7 xDrive40d crosses the line in 14.39 s versus 16.25 s. The 1.86 s gap represents roughly 72 m of track - a gap visible to the naked eye.
Past 400 metres, the Bmw X7 xDrive40d continues to build its lead. At 600 metres, it runs at 174 km/h versus 160 km/h. At 1,000 metres, the Bmw X7 xDrive40d finishes in 26.45 s versus 29.41 s, with a 2.96 s lead.
The Bmw X7 xDrive40d features all-wheel drive (AWD) against the Terramar’s FWD. At low speeds (0-30, 0-50, 0-80 km/h), AWD doubles the driven contact area: all four wheels transmit torque to the road, virtually eliminating wheelspin at launch. This traction advantage is decisive in the range where the motor delivers peak torque, before power and aerodynamics take over.
